About Newbury

Newbury, located in Berkshire, offers a range of activities and attractions that cater to various interests. One of the highlights is the Newbury Racecourse, which hosts numerous horse racing events throughout the year. Visitors can enjoy a day at the races, experiencing the lively atmosphere and the thrill of the sport.

Another significant attraction is the Kennet and Avon Canal, which runs through the town. This picturesque waterway is perfect for leisurely walks, cycling, or even boating. The scenic views along the canal provide a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life.

For those interested in history, the West Berkshire Museum presents fascinating exhibits that explore the local heritage, including artifacts from the area's past. The museum often hosts events and workshops, making it a great place for families and history enthusiasts alike.

Greenham Common, a former airbase, has been transformed into a public park with extensive walking and cycling paths. It is known for its wide open spaces and diverse wildlife, making it a perfect spot for outdoor activities and enjoying nature.

The town center features various shops and eateries, where visitors can explore local boutiques and enjoy a meal or coffee at one of the many cafes. The blend of independent shops alongside well-known brands provides a well-rounded shopping experience.

Lastly, the surrounding countryside offers opportunities for hiking and exploring picturesque villages nearby. The scenic landscapes of the North Wessex Downs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ty are just a short drive away, ideal for those looking to experience the natural beauty of the region.

Overall, Newbury presents a mix of cultural, historical, and outdoor experiences that can appeal to a wide audience.
